What is Hardware?
Hardware refers to the physical components of a computer system – the tangible parts you can touch. This includes everything from the central processing unit (CPU) and memory (RAM) to the keyboard, mouse, and monitor. Think of hardware as the body of the computer.
What is Software?
Software, on the other hand, is the set of instructions that tells the hardware what to do. It's the programs, applications, and operating systems that make the computer functional. Examples include your web browser, word processor, and the operating system (like Windows, macOS, Android, or iOS) that manages the overall operation of the computer. Software is the brain of the computer.
Operating Systems: The Conductor of the Orchestra
The operating system (OS) is the most important software on your computer. It manages the hardware resources and provides a platform for other software to run. Common operating systems include Windows, macOS, Linux (for desktops and laptops), and Android and iOS (for smartphones and tablets). The OS acts as the intermediary between you and the hardware, allowing you to interact with the computer through a user-friendly interface.
RAM vs. ROM: Understanding Memory Types
Two types of memory are crucial to understand: RAM (Random Access Memory) and ROM (Read-Only Memory). RAM is the computer's short-term memory, used to store data that the CPU is actively working with. It's volatile, meaning the data is lost when the power is turned off. The more RAM you have, the more programs you can run simultaneously without slowing down your computer. ROM, on the other hand, is non-volatile memory that stores essential instructions for booting up the computer. The data in ROM is typically written at the factory and cannot be easily modified by the user.

What is a Router?
A router is a device that connects your home network to the internet. It acts as a traffic controller, directing data packets between your devices (computers, smartphones, tablets) and the internet. Most home routers also include a built-in firewall to protect your network from unauthorized access.
What is Wi-Fi?
Wi-Fi is a wireless networking technology that allows devices to connect to a network without using cables. It uses radio waves to transmit data between devices and a router. Wi-Fi networks are commonly used in homes, offices, and public places to provide internet access to mobile devices.
Bandwidth Explained
Bandwidth refers to the amount of data that can be transmitted over a network connection in a given amount of time. It's often measured in megabits per second (Mbps) or gigabits per second (Gbps). Higher bandwidth means faster download and upload speeds, allowing you to stream video, download files, and browse the web more smoothly. Think of bandwidth as the width of a pipe; the wider the pipe, the more water can flow through it at once.
IP Address vs. MAC Address
Every device connected to a network has two unique identifiers: an IP address and a MAC address. The IP address (Internet Protocol address) is a logical address that identifies the device on the network. It's assigned dynamically by the router or internet service provider (ISP). The MAC address (Media Access Control address) is a physical address that is permanently assigned to the network interface card (NIC) of the device. It's like the device's serial number. IP addresses are used for routing data packets across the internet, while MAC addresses are used for identifying devices on a local network.

Operating Systems: iOS vs. Android
The two dominant operating systems for smartphones are iOS (Apple's iPhone operating system) and Android (developed by Google). Both operating systems offer a wide range of features and apps, but they differ in their user interface, app ecosystem, and level of customization. iOS is known for its simplicity and ease of use, while Android offers greater flexibility and customization options.
What is a Mobile App?
A mobile app is a software application designed to run on smartphones and tablets. Apps can be used for a wide variety of purposes, including communication, entertainment, productivity, and education. They are typically downloaded and installed from app stores, such as the Apple App Store and the Google Play Store.
Understanding Storage: Internal vs. External
Smartphones have two types of storage: internal storage and external storage. Internal storage is built into the device and is used to store the operating system, apps, and user data. External storage is typically provided by a microSD card, which can be inserted into the phone to expand the storage capacity. The amount of storage you need depends on how many apps, photos, videos, and other files you plan to store on your phone.
Pixels and Resolution: Image Quality Explained
Pixels are the tiny dots that make up an image on a screen. The resolution of a display is the number of pixels it has, typically expressed as width x height (e.g., 1920x1080 pixels). Higher resolution means more pixels, resulting in a sharper and more detailed image. When choosing a smartphone, consider the resolution of the display, especially if you plan to watch videos or view photos frequently.

What is Malware?
Malware is a generic term for malicious software, including viruses, worms, Trojans, and spyware. Malware can infect your computer or smartphone, steal your personal information, damage your files, or disrupt your online activity. It's important to install antivirus software and be cautious about clicking on suspicious links or downloading files from untrusted sources.
Phishing Scams: Spotting Fake Emails and Websites
Phishing is a type of online fraud where criminals attempt to trick you into revealing your personal information, such as passwords, credit card numbers, or bank account details. They often send fake emails or create fake websites that look like legitimate organizations, such as banks or government agencies. Be wary of emails that ask for your personal information, and always verify the authenticity of a website before entering sensitive data.
What is Encryption?
Encryption is the process of converting data into an unreadable format, making it secure from unauthorized access. Encryption is used to protect sensitive information stored on your computer or transmitted over the internet. Websites that use encryption typically display a padlock icon in the address bar of your browser. When sending sensitive information online, such as your credit card number, make sure the website uses encryption.
Strong Passwords: Your First Line of Defense
A strong password is your first line of defense against cyberattacks. Choose passwords that are at least 12 characters long and include a combination of uppercase and lowercase letters, numbers, and symbols. Avoid using easily guessable information, such as your birthday, pet's name, or common words. Use a different password for each online account, and consider using a password manager to generate and store your passwords securely.
Cloud Computing: Accessing Your Data Anywhere
Cloud computing refers to the delivery of computing services—including servers, storage, databases, networking, software, analytics, and intelligence—over the Internet (“the cloud”) to offer faster innovation, flexible resources, and economies of scale. You typically pay only for cloud services you use, helping you lower your operating costs, run your infrastructure more efficiently, and scale as your business needs change.
SaaS, PaaS, and IaaS: The Different Flavors of Cloud
There are three main types of cloud computing service models: Software as a Service (SaaS), Platform as a Service (PaaS), and Infrastructure as a Service (IaaS). SaaS provides ready-to-use applications over the internet (e.g., Gmail, Salesforce). PaaS provides a platform for developing and deploying applications (e.g., Google App Engine, AWS Elastic Beanstalk). IaaS provides access to computing resources, such as servers and storage (e.g., Amazon EC2, Microsoft Azure Virtual Machines).
Benefits of Cloud Storage
Cloud storage offers several benefits, including accessibility from anywhere, scalability (easily increase or decrease storage capacity), cost-effectiveness (pay-as-you-go pricing), and data backup and recovery. Popular cloud storage services include Google Drive, Dropbox, Microsoft OneDrive, and iCloud.

What is Machine Learning?
Machine learning is a subset of AI that enables computers to learn from data without being explicitly programmed. Instead of relying on pre-defined rules, machine learning algorithms identify patterns in data and use those patterns to make predictions or decisions. Machine learning is used in a wide range of applications, including spam filtering, fraud detection, and image recognition. A key component of many modern technologies. For example, Netflix uses Machine Learning to provide personal recommendations, while automated email sorting and advanced Cybersecurity systems use it to improve automation and security, respectively. AI Assistants: Simplifying Daily Tasks
AI assistants, such as Siri, Google Assistant, and Alexa, use natural language processing (NLP) to understand and respond to voice commands. They can be used to perform a variety of tasks, such as setting alarms, playing music, answering questions, and controlling smart home devices. AI assistants are becoming increasingly integrated into our daily lives, making it easier to manage our schedules and access information.
